Moana to Strathalbyn

Updated: 31 May 2026

The journey from Moana to Strathalbyn is a 65-kilometer drive that takes you through the picturesque Adelaide Hills. You will head inland via the Southern Expressway and then navigate through the scenic roads of the Hills, passing through towns like Mount Barker or Macclesfield. The drive typically takes about 75 minutes. Strathalbyn is known for its well-preserved heritage buildings, antique shops, and the beautiful Angas River that flows through the town centre. It is a perfect destination for those looking for a quiet, historic getaway.

Total Distance: Driving distance 65 km, straight-line air distance 50 km.
Fastest Way
Driving via the Southern Expressway and Mount Barker takes 75 minutes.
Cheapest Way
Driving your own vehicle is the only practical way to reach Strathalbyn from Moana.

Travel Tips
  • Fuel
    Fill up your tank in the suburbs before heading into the hills as fuel can be more expensive in smaller towns.
  • Navigation
    Use a GPS as some of the backroads in the Adelaide Hills can be confusing.
  • Weather
    Check the weather forecast, as the hills can be significantly colder than the coast.
  • Lunch
    There are many great bakeries in town; try the local pies.
  • Photography
    The town is very photogenic; bring your camera for the historic buildings.
Safety Tips
  • Wildlife
    Be extremely vigilant for kangaroos, especially at dawn and dusk on the winding roads.
  • Road conditions
    Some roads may be narrow; stay alert for oncoming traffic on bends.
  • Emergency
    Keep a physical map in your car in case of GPS failure in remote areas.
  • Fatigue
    Take a break in Mount Barker if you feel tired during the drive.

Things to Do in Strathalbyn
1
Soldiers Memorial Gardens
A beautiful park located along the Angas River. It is ideal for picnics and relaxing walks.
2
Antique Shopping
Strathalbyn is famous for its numerous antique stores located along the main street.
3
St Andrew's Uniting Church
A historic stone church that is a landmark of the town's architectural heritage.
4
Strathalbyn Harness Racing Club
Hosts regular race meetings if you are interested in local sporting events.
